Adding Groove contacts

You can use search directories to find and add new contacts as described below. You can also add contacts from a Contact Manager tool, or add contacts from workspace members list.

  1. Click Add Contact in the Launchbar (or Add Contact - Groove Contact in a Contact Manager tool).

  2. Enter the name of the contact you want in the Find User box.

  3. Select a directory to search from the In: drop-down menu.

  4. Click Find.

    Groove searches for the name you entered in the selected directory.

  5. If Groove finds a match, select it in the list.
  6. To see more information about a select contact match, click Properties.

    For example, you might want to take steps to authenticate the contact's identity.

  7. Click OK to add the contact to the list.

Adding contacts from a Contact Manager tool to your personal list

You can add contacts listed in a Contact Manager tool to your personal contact list in the Launchbar.

  1. Select the contacts you want to add to your personal list.

  2. Click Add to My Contacts.

Adding a workspace member to your contact list

As new people become members of workspaces you belong to, you may want to add their contacts to your personal list. Right-click the member you want to add and select Add to My Contacts.

You can also add a member to your contact list by dragging.

Adding Outlook or MSN Messenger contacts

If you run Microsoft Outlook or MSN Messenger, you can add any contacts from your Outlook or Messenger contact lists to your Groove contact list. These contacts display as email contacts.

  1. Click Add Contact in the Launchbar.

  2. Enter at least the first few letters of the name of the Outlook or MSN Messenger contact you want in the Starts With box.

  3. Select the directory to search from the In: drop-down menu. For example:

  4. Click Find.

    Groove searches for the name you entered in the selected directory.

    Note: You don't have to enter the name of a contact to find. If you select the Microsoft Outlook Contacts or the MSN Messenger Contacts directory and click Find, the search list will fill with all Outlook or Messenger contacts you have stored in each respective contact list. However, keep in mind that if you have a large number of contacts, this might take some time.

  5. If Groove finds a match, select it in the list.
  6. To see more information about a select contact match, click Properties.

  7. Click OK to add the contact to the list.

Once added, you can right-click Outlook or Messenger contacts to see a context menu.

Adding email contacts to your contact list in the Launchbar

  1. Select File - New - Non-Groove Contact.

  2. Click Email Contact and then click OK.

  3. Fill out fields in the VCard Edit dialog box.

    At minimum, you must enter a full name and a valid email address.

  4. Click OK.

Editing email contacts

Unlike Groove contacts, in which available contact information is governed by the person who owns the Groove account identity, you can edit the information in an email contact.

  1. Right-click the contact and select Edit.

  2. Update the fields in the Edit Contact dialog box and click OK.

Adding Jabber contacts

  1. Select File - New - Non-Groove Contact.

  2. Click Jabber and then click OK.

  3. Enter the contact ID of the Jabber contact you want to add, and click OK.

    The Jabber contacts is added to your contact list, and Groove posts an alert to inform you that you've added the contact successfully. If unsuccessful, Groove posts an alert to tell you that the Jabber contact could not be found.

    Note that Jabber contacts are always initially listed with their original Jabber names, even if you had given the name an alias in your Jabber client. Similarly, if you change the display name of a Jabber contact in Groove to use an alias, this alias name does not get sent to your contact list in your Jabber client.

Importing contacts

You can import contact files from other programs (for example, .vcf files from Microsoft Outlook) as well as exported Groove contacts (.vcg files) into your personal contact list or a Contact Manager tool. Note that contacts from other programs display and behave as email contacts.

Tip: Double-click a Groove contact file to automatically add it to your personal list in the Launchbar.

Importing contacts to your personal list in the Launchbar

  1. Click File - Import Contact in the Launchbar or Add Contact - Import in a Contact Manager tool.

  2. Select the contact file(s) you want in the Import Contact dialog box and click Open.
